Lobbying issues and bill citations

TEC · Telecommunications

Issues Pertaining to Spectrum Policy and Uses of Ultra-Wideband (UWB) Technology and Devices

MAN · Manufacturing

Issues Addressed Related to Implementation of the CHIPS and Science Act (P.L. 117-167); Issues Pertaining to Investment Policy Related to Domestic Semiconductor Manufacturing; Issues Pertaining to Manufacturing Sustainability and Supply Chain Resiliency

AUT · Automotive Industry

Issues Pertaining to the Automotive Semiconductor Supply Chain; Issues Pertaining to Implementation of the Connected Vehicle Rule

TRD · Trade (domestic/foreign)

Export Control Compliance Program and Licensing; Export Control Reform Initiatives; Issues Related to the Semiconductor Supply Chain; Issues Related to Mature Node Semiconductors; Issues Related to U.S. Tariffs and Economic Policy; Section 232 and Section 301 Investigations Pertaining to Semiconductors

SCI · Science/Technology

Basic Science Research Investment; Matters Pertaining to the Committee on Foreign Investment in the United States (CFIUS); Issues Addressed Related to Traceability and Geolocation; Edge Artificial Intelligence (AI)

TAX · Taxation/Internal Revenue Code

Issues Related to Maintaining a Competitive Tax Structure; Research and Development (R&D) Tax Related Policies; Issues Pertaining to the International Tax Provision Section 899 that was included in H.R. 1 - One, Big, Beautiful Bill Act

Literal federal measure citations: H.R. 1

LBR · Labor Issues/Antitrust/Workplace

Issues Pertaining to Workforce Development/Training and STEM Programs

IMM · Immigration

Issues Pertaining to High-Skilled Immigration Policy (H-1B Visas); Retention of Foreign Graduates in STEM Disciplines from U.S. Universities
